2023-24:  Posted a 9-14 overall singles record that includes an even 4-4 record in conference competitions… Spent time at courts 1-4, with a majority of the season on court 4… Clinched for the Aggies 4 different times this season… Teamed up with Carly Schwartzberg for all 17 doubles matches, finishing with a 6  victories during the season… Went 2-3 in conference play, picking up wins against UC Irvine and CSUN.

2022-23:
 ITA SCHOLAR-ATHLETE... BIG WEST HONOR ROLL HIGHEST HONORS... BIG WEST CONFERENCE ALL-ACADEMIC TEAM… Posted an even 10-10 overall singles record that includes a 4-4 record in conference competitions… Spent time at all positions except court no. 1, and went 4-2 on court no. 4… Won four straight matches from February 19 - March 4… Teamed up with Carly Schwartzberg for all 18 doubles matches, finishing with a 10-8 record… The duo dominated in conference play with a 5-1 record and won five consecutive doubles matches from March 31 - April 12.

2021-22: ITA SCHOLAR-ATHLETE... Compiled a spring singles record of 4-3… Finished with a 6-2 mark in doubles, primarily on the No. 3 court… Majority of the doubles victories came with teammate Carly Schwartzberg, where the tandem finished 4-1 on the season… The tandem won their last three matches on the year.

2021: ITA SCHOLAR-ATHLETE... ALL BIG-WEST DOUBLES HONORABLE MENTION… Posted a 4-10 singles record… Won two matches at No. 3 and split four matches played at No. 4… Won 10 of 16 doubles matches… That win total is a team-high figure… Split eight matches played at No. 1, won three of four at No. 2 and seven of 12 at No. 2… Every doubles match took place alongside Shirley Hall… Recorded a team-high five-match doubles win streak with victories at San Francisco (3/13), at Santa Clara (3/23), at Cal State Fullerton (3/27), at CSUN (3/28) and at home against Hawai’i (4/11)… Won the last two doubles matches of the season at UC Irvine (4/25), the team’s regular season finale, and vs. Hawai’i (4/29) at the Big West Championships… Earned three-set singles victories at San Francisco and at Cal State Fullerton, sweeping her individual matches played each day… Recorded straight-set singles victories at Sacramento State (2/21) and at UC San Diego (4/24), each by matching 6-1, 6-1 scores... Due to COVID-19, the Aggies did not compete in any fall events.

FOOTHILL HS ’20
Led the Knights to two Crestview League team titles, and finished her high school career as a two-time league MVP, and reached the individual league final all three years, claiming two championship crowns... Competed in the No. 1 singles position in all three of her seasons with the program... Earned Team MVP awards as a freshman and sophomore... Named Crestview League MVP as a junior... After earning second plave league singles honors as a freshman, she finished her sophomore and junior years as the conference's No. 1 player... Advanced to the CIF Round of 16 in her final two years at FHS... Scholar-Athlete and Principle's Honor Roll award recipient each year... Foothill High School's tennis team posted a cumulative 54-10 record throughout Zell's three-year career...
